Balance the following equation. Also name the product formed.
`"NaNO"_3 → "NaNO"_2 + "O"_2` Name of product (s)
Advertisements
उत्तर
`2 "NaNO" _3 → 2 "NaNO"_2 + "O"_2` Sodium nitrite , oxygen
